O que você está se referindo é um "dry run", mas não há como executar todos comandos como este. Você teria que verificar as páginas de manual em uma base de comando por comando.
Se você deseja executar comandos potencialmente prejudiciais apenas para ver o resultado, eu recomendaria investigar a virtualização do seu sistema operacional e carregar arquivos nele. Isso seria benéfico para você, pois permitiria que você fizesse checkpoints / snapshots (a terminologia é diferente por programa de virtualização) para a qual você pode reverter a qualquer momento. Isso permitiria que você executasse qualquer comando que você quisesse em qualquer arquivo que você quisesse, veja o que acontece e, se você não gostar, reverta para o seu ponto de verificação. A virtualização é popular para ambientes de desenvolvimento de software porque oferecem máquinas reproduzíveis e descartáveis.